CVE-2010-3078

Status Candidate

Overview

The xfs_ioc_fsgetxattr function in fs/xfs/linux-2.6/xfs_ioctl.c in the Linux kernel before 2.6.36-rc4 does not initialize a certain structure member, which allows local users to obtain potentially sensitive information from kernel stack memory via an ioctl call.

Ubuntu Security Notice USN-1093-1
Posted Mar 25, 2011
Authored by Ubuntu | Site security.ubuntu.com

Ubuntu Security Notice 1093-1 - Joel Becker discovered that OCFS2 did not correctly validate on-disk symlink structures. Ben Hutchings discovered that the ethtool interface did not correctly check certain sizes. Eric Dumazet discovered that many network functions could leak kernel stack contents. Dave Chinner discovered that the XFS filesystem did not correctly order inode lookups when exported by NFS. A large number of additional vulnerabilities have also been address.

Ubuntu Security Notice USN-1083-1
Posted Mar 3, 2011
Authored by Ubuntu | Site security.ubuntu.com

Ubuntu Security Notice 1083-1 - Multiple vulnerabilities have been discovered and addressed in the Linux 2.6 kernel. Al Viro discovered a race condition in the TTY driver. Gleb Napatov discovered that KVM did not correctly check certain privileged operations. Dan Rosenberg discovered that the MOVE_EXT ext4 ioctl did not correctly check file permissions. Dan Rosenberg discovered that the swapexit xfs ioctl did not correctly check file permissions. Suresh Jayaraman discovered that CIFS did not correctly validate certain response packats. Many other issues have also been addressed.
